I can't really add anything to the discussion about power source or electric motors but in the spirit of brainstorming, it might be worth looking at the LeTourneau company (and discussions about them) for information about electric drives. They've been in the business of manufacturing large vehicles with electrically powered wheel motors since the 1960s.

Granted their tech is focussed on earth-moving and construction vehicles and the electrical generation is typically done by a diesel generator but there's a few gems of info to be found in websites that discuss the company or their products. For example, there's been mention on a few websites that the diesel electric configuration is very quiet and it's probably safe to assume that Project vehicles would have the same level of stealth (or better) but that is something that is rarely mentioned (if ever) in any Project material that I've read.
The hybrid drive that LeTourneau used is reasonably common for various heavy plant so it might be worth checking other companies as well like Komatsu and so on.
